Here's how I got it to work with my Variax 600 and X3 Live on Windows 10.
I downloaded everything including Java, but as soon as I started Variax Workbench it said that it required JRE 1.6.0, 32-bit in order to work. I installed different versions of Java but nothing worked. The breaking point came when I finally realized that it said 32-bit...
So... during the install of Workbench you might be given the option to download the latest version of JRE. You need to SKIP THIS. This is where I got stuck. You will be sent to a download link that installs the latest version of your operating system. If you, like me, have a 64-bit system, that is what will be installed. But Variax Workbench requires 32-bit and will not work with 64-bit.
NOTE: Variax Workbench and Workbench HD is not the same thing.
Download Line 6 Monkey on https://line6.com/software/. It's available for Win 10.
Download Variax Workbench from the same place. NOTE: You need to choose Win 7 or 8 to find this download.
Download JRE 1.6.0 32-bit (Java Runtime Editor). https://www.filehorse.com/download-java-runtime-32/6037/
Install all mentioned software. I don't know if order matters but I installed JRE last.
Run Monkey, log in and see if you need any updates.
Run Workbench and enjoy.
